Talk: Building Privacy - Preserving NFTs on Substrate
Speakers: Cassidy Daly (Token Design & Research) & Jay Butera (Rust Engineer) · Centrifuge
Centrifuge will present on their NFT pallet with “business logic” that is customizable for each asset that an NFT may represent. The intended use of this design is to preserve private information. This requires a few key pieces of customization: metadata that can be read on chain, checks for restrictions, and validation of signatures of the author. Their long term goal is to ship NFT registries with a custom ink! validation function. Centrifuge uses NFTs to represent real-world assets on chain to give businesses access to decentralized asset financing.
